Is Fresh Kitchen Tuscan Style Chicken Caesar Salad Vegetarian?

No. This product is not vegetarian as it lists 9 ingredients that derive from meat or fish and 3 ingredients could could derive from meat or fish depending on the source. We recommend contacting the manufacturer directly to confirm.

Ingredients

Tuscan Style Chicken Caesar Saladcontains Egg, Fish (Anchovy), Milk, Wheat, Lettuce, Pesto Chicken (Roasted Seasoned Pulled Chicken Breast (Chicken Breast With Rib Meat, Water, Sea Salt, Vinegar), Basil Pesto (Basil, Canola Oil, Water, Parmesan Cheese (Pasteurized Part-skim Cows' Milk, Cheese Culture, Salt, Enzymes), Granulated Garlic, Salt)), Caesar Dressing (Canola Oil, Water, Romano Cheese (Milk, Culture, Salt, Enzymes), Egg Yolk, Less Than 2% Of Distilled Vinegar, Salt, Dried Garlic, Dijon Mustard (Distilled Vinegar, Water, Mustard Seed, Salt, White Wine, Citric Acid, Turmeric, Tartaric Acid, Spices), Sugar, Lemon Juice Concentrate, Anchovy Paste (Anchovies, Salt, Water), Mustard Flour, Spice, Xanthan Gum), Multigrain Croutons (Wheat Flour, Sunflower, Safflower Oil, Cracked Rye, Cracked Wheat, Yeast, Wheat Gluten, Salt, 2% Or Less Of Sugar, Dehydrated Roasted Garlic, Natural Olive Oil Flavor), Parmesan Cheese (Parmesan Cheese (Pasteurized Milk, Cheese Cultures, Salt, Enzymes), Powdered Cellulose (To Prevent Caking))

What is a Vegetarian diet?

A vegetarian diet eliminates meat, poultry, and fish but typically includes dairy, eggs, and plant-based foods. People adopt it for ethical, environmental, or health reasons. This diet emphasizes fruits, vegetables, legumes, grains, nuts, and seeds as key nutrient sources. Vegetarians often get protein from eggs, tofu, beans, and lentils. It can offer health benefits such as reduced risk of heart disease and improved weight management, though attention should be given to nutrients like iron, zinc, and vitamin B12. With proper planning, a vegetarian diet can be both nutritionally complete and sustainable.
